柯林斯词典
- VERB 鼓掌(以示赞赏)
When a group of peopleapplaud, they clap their hands in order to show approval, for example when they have enjoyed a play or concert.- The audience laughed and applauded...
观众边笑边鼓掌。 - Every person stood to applaud his unforgettable act of courage.
所有人起立为他不可磨灭的英勇之举鼓掌。
- The audience laughed and applauded...
- VERB 称赞;赞许
When an attitude or actionis ap-plauded, people praise it.- He should be applauded for his courage...
他的勇气值得称道。 - This last move can only be applauded...
最后这招令人拍手叫绝。 - She applauds the fact that they are promoting new ideas.
他们在宣传新思想,对此她表示赞许。
